Czech K. Structural Changes in Wheat Market
Autor | Katarzyna Czech |
Tytuł | Structural Changes in Wheat Market |
Title | |
Słowa kluczowe | |
Key words | agricultural commodity, wheat market, structural breaks, Bai-Perron test |
Abstrakt | |
Abstract | Time series analysis is based on the assumption of stationarity. Stationarity implies the parameters are constant over time. Structural break occurs when at least one of the parameters changes at some date. Structural breaks can lead to huge forecasting errors and unreliability of the model. Modelling structure breaks is very popular in the literature of macroeconomics and finance. However, there are still too few publications about structural breaks in agricultural market. The goal of research is to identify structural breaks in wheat prices time series. A few structural break tests are applied. It has been shown that there is at least one significant structural break in the analysed time series. Both Quandt-Andrews and Bai-Perron tests show that there is a significant breakpoint in 12.09.2007. The estimated break date is associated with the beginning of global financial crisis. It may imply that wheat prices have become more prone to changes in global financial market. |

Jarosz-Angowska A., Kąkol M. Comparative Analysis of Support to Agriculture in the QUAD Countries in 1986-2014
Autor | Aneta Jarosz-Angowska, Magdalena Kąkol |
Tytuł | Comparative Analysis of Support to Agriculture in the QUAD Countries in 1986-2014 |
Title | |
Słowa kluczowe | |
Key words | subsidies, agriculture, European Union, United States, Japan, Canada |
Abstrakt | |
Abstract | The purpose of this paper is a comparative analysis of support provided to agriculture sector by the QUAD countries in 1986-2014. The authors examined the changes in levels and structures of this support and tried to assess it from the point of view of its impact on the QUAD economies and markets. In the analysis conducted there were used especially the OECD data and indexes measuring state support to agriculture including: Total Support Estimate, Producer Support Estimate, General Services Support Estimate and Consumer Support Estimate. In the last three decades in all the examined economies, there has been a reduction in agricultural support in relation to GDP, although no distinct change has occurred in terms of the amount of aid in absolute terms (in the US its value even increased almost twice). As regards the changes in structure of support, the most favorable tendencies took place in the European Union where the market price support (MPS), i.e. the most distorting aid to the functioning of the market mechanism, was significantly reduced. One can also positively assess the support structure in the United States where about half of the agricultural budget is earmarked to consumers. Canada has very good economic outcomes as regard the agriculture sector even though it allocates the least amount of financial resources to support agriculture in relation to GDP among all the QUAD economies. However, despite a large part of this support is in the form of general services (GSSE), the country is characterized by an unfavorable trend of increasing expenditure on price support. Throughout the period considered the most harmful support policy from the point of view of market competition was led by Japan though it has affected to a lesser extent the functioning of international agri-food markets due to the lower importance of Japanese agricultural production and exports in the world economy in comparison to the EU and the US. |

Kobus P. Inequalities in Agricultural Subsidies in European Union
Autor | Paweł Kobus |
Tytuł | Inequalities in Agricultural Subsidies in European Union |
Title | |
Słowa kluczowe | |
Key words | agricultural subsidies, Gini coefficient, beta convergence, CAP |
Abstrakt | |
Abstract | The paper constitutes an attempt at comparison of subsidies level in relation to utilised agricultural area, labour force and value of production throughout EU-25 member states in years 2005 – 2013. The main objective of the paper was assessment of the level of inequalities in agricultural subsidies in European Union and evaluation of their potential trends. Using FADN data aggregated at country level the Gini coefficient was calculated for mentioned dimensions of subsidies level. Additionally sigma and beta convergence analysis were carried out for subsidies and productivity levels. The general conclusion from performed analysis was that famers in EU-10N should now perceive the subsidies level throughout EU quite fair in contrast to 2005, it is especially true in case subsidies per utilised agricultural area with drop of Gini coefficient from 0.23 to 0.15, that is by 35%. On the other hand the productivity levels are converging on much slower pace than subsidies level, for both measures of productivity the beta coefficients in convergence analysis where negative but not significant at standard 5% significance level. |

Hasen M., Kebede K., Mekonnen H., Tegegne B. Farmer’s Perception of Soil and Water Conservation Practices in Eastern Hararghe, Ethiopia
Autor | Musa Hasen, Kaleab Kebede, Hiwot Mekonnen, Bosena Tegegne |
Tytuł | Farmer’s Perception of Soil and Water Conservation Practices in Eastern Hararghe, Ethiopia |
Title | |
Słowa kluczowe | |
Key words | perception, soil and water conservation, generalized linear model, Ethiopia |
Abstrakt | |
Abstract | The perception of farmers is an important part of their decision-making. Therefore, it is imperative to understand the perception of farmers towards soil and water conservation and the socio-economic determinants. The knowledge would help understand farmers decision whether to adopt soil and water conservation practices or not. This paper analyses the perception of farmers towards SWC by taking a sample of 240 farmers from Eastern Hararghe, Ethiopia. Descriptive statistics and generalized linear model are used to describe the data and identify the important factors influencing farmer’s perception respectively. On average, Sample farmers are found to have a good understanding of soil and water conservation with standard deviations ranging from 0.615 to 1.551. The factors that positively determined the perception of farmers in the study area are; training, plot size and number of ploughing. Manure application and plot distance affected perception negatively. Following the results, we recommend extension agents in the area to provide continuous trainings and advice farmers to follow up on their land, especially to those who are far from their plots. |

Mucha-Leszko B. Causes and Consequences of Deindustrialization in the Euro Area
Autor | Bogumiła Mucha-Leszko |
Tytuł | Causes and Consequences of Deindustrialization in the Euro Area |
Title | |
Słowa kluczowe | |
Key words | euro area, deindustrialization, labour productivity, total factor productivity |
Abstrakt | |
Abstract | The post-industrial stage of development reached in developed countries is characterized by an increase in services' share and the progressive decline of the manufacturing share in their economies. The intensification of deindustrialization process heated up the discussion pertaining to its impact on the weakening of investment, technological progress, innovation, and a decline in labour productivity and GDP growth. The aim of the paper is to present the scale and consequences of deindustrialization in the euro area based on analysis of manufacturing and other sectors shares in the gross value added and employment in the euro area. The indicators used for the assessment of deindustrialization consequences are: labour productivity and total factor productivity (TFP) growth rates. As the outcome of conducted analysis, the author has drawn two main conclusions: 1) the decreasing importance of manufacturing limits the possibility of carrying out research projects and creating technological progress, 2) the negative TFP growth rate, declining of labour productivity growth rate in 2008-2015 and the decrease of GDP testifies to the threat of secular stagnation in the euro area. |
